wok-current diff util-linux/receipt @ rev 19253

Up util-linux* (2.28); use new cook functions here.
author Aleksej Bobylev <al.bobylev@gmail.com>
date Thu Jun 30 22:48:07 2016 +0300 (2016-06-30)
parents 36278632a653
children 11b5e93cb5f2
line diff
     1.1 --- a/util-linux/receipt	Fri Apr 10 16:29:03 2015 +0200
     1.2 +++ b/util-linux/receipt	Thu Jun 30 22:48:07 2016 +0300
     1.3 @@ -1,20 +1,24 @@
     1.4  # SliTaz package receipt.
     1.5  
     1.6  PACKAGE="util-linux"
     1.7 -VERSION="2.24"
     1.8 +VERSION="2.28"
     1.9  CATEGORY="meta"
    1.10 -SHORT_DESC="Util linux new generation (Meta package to build utility ans libs)."
    1.11 +SHORT_DESC="Random collection of Linux utilities (meta package)"
    1.12  MAINTAINER="pankso@slitaz.org"
    1.13 -LICENSE="GPL2"
    1.14 -SOURCE="util-linux"
    1.15 -TARBALL="$SOURCE-$VERSION.tar.xz"
    1.16 -WEB_SITE="http://freecode.com/projects/util-linux/"
    1.17 +LICENSE="GPL2 LGPL2.1 BSD PublicDomain"
    1.18 +WEB_SITE="https://en.wikipedia.org/wiki/Util-linux"
    1.19 +TARBALL="$PACKAGE-$VERSION.tar.xz"
    1.20  WGET_URL="https://www.kernel.org/pub/linux/utils/util-linux/v$VERSION/$TARBALL"
    1.21  HOST_ARCH="i486 arm"
    1.22 -LOCALE=""
    1.23  
    1.24 -DEPENDS="ncurses"
    1.25 -BUILD_DEPENDS="wget ncurses-dev zlib-dev udev-dev"
    1.26 +DEPENDS=""
    1.27 +BUILD_DEPENDS="udev-dev ncursesw-dev libcap-ng-dev readline-dev python-dev"
    1.28 +SPLIT="util-linux-blkid util-linux-blkid-dev util-linux-blockdev \
    1.29 +util-linux-cfdisk util-linux-column util-linux-cramfs util-linux-eject \
    1.30 +util-linux-fdisk util-linux-fdisk-dev util-linux-flock util-linux-getopt \
    1.31 +util-linux-minix util-linux-mkfs util-linux-mount util-linux-mount-dev \
    1.32 +util-linux-partx util-linux-setterm util-linux-sfdisk util-linux-smartcols \
    1.33 +util-linux-smartcols-dev util-linux-uuid util-linux-uuid-dev util-linux-whereis"
    1.34  
    1.35  # Rules to configure and make the package.
    1.36  compile_rules()
    1.37 @@ -23,17 +27,12 @@
    1.38  	case "$ARCH" in
    1.39  		arm) sed -i s'|LINE_MAX|25|' text-utils/*.c ;;
    1.40  	esac
    1.41 +
    1.42  	./configure \
    1.43  		--prefix=/usr \
    1.44  		--sysconfdir=/etc \
    1.45 -		--with-fsprobe=builtin \
    1.46 -		--enable-partx \
    1.47  		$CONFIGURE_ARGS &&
    1.48  	make && make install
    1.49 +
    1.50 +	cook_compress_manpages
    1.51  }
    1.52 -
    1.53 -# Rules to gen a SliTaz package suitable for Tazpkg.
    1.54 -genpkg_rules()
    1.55 -{
    1.56 -	mkdir -p $fs/usr/bin
    1.57 -}